Nightmare in Vegas: Horror Music Festival & Convention
Las Vegas' first outdoor horror music festival and convention
About
Prepare for a weekend of terror and entertainment at Las Vegas' premier outdoor horror music festival and convention. This immersive event at the Silverton Hotel and Casino features spine-chilling thrills with live bands, DJs, and interactive displays. Browse a vast marketplace for horror-themed merchandise and art, meet celebrity guests from famous horror films, and enjoy unique performances. Don't miss the macabre hearse and classic car show for a truly unforgettable experience.

Frequently Asked Questions
What is Nightmare in Vegas?
It's an outdoor two-day festival celebrating horror-themed vendors, local food, a car show, and live music, featuring over 50 vendors, a haunt, food, drinks, and 8 live music performances.
Are children admitted for free?
Children under 10 receive general admission free with a paying adult (limit two kids per adult). VIP entry requires a separate VIP pass.
Can I upgrade my ticket?
Yes, you can upgrade your pass by emailing nightmareinvegascon@gmail.com before September 15th.
What is the policy on outside food and drink?
Outside food and drink are prohibited, with the exception of one water bottle per person. Coolers and ice chests are not allowed.
What items are prohibited at the event?
Prohibited items include weapons, outside food/drink, alcohol, illegal substances, oversized bags, pets (except service animals), glass bottles, and drones.
